Shkodran Mustafi's header saw Valencia get back to winning ways 1-0 in a hard-fought Primera Division clash with Granada.
Defeats to Zenit St Petersburg and Espanyol either side of a goalless home draw with Real Betis left manager Nuno calling for his team to get back on track.
It was not always the most convincing of responses from Los Che, but Mustafi's first-half goal secured victory against Granada much to the relief of the Mestalla faithful.
Sofiane Feghouli was denied in a one-on-one as Valencia upped the ante and, while Fran Rico's overhead strike off the bar was a warning shot, one which would not have counted due to a foul, three points would go to the hosts.
